As every year, the flu vaccination campaign will begin in autumn. As in previous years, it will be carried out alongside the vaccination against COVID-19.

vaccination campaign 2024

This campaign is aimed primarily at people who are at high risk of complications if they contract flu or COVID-19, such as the elderly and pregnant women. Vaccination is also recommended for people who can transmit the flu to people to those at high risk, particularly healthcare professionals.

The best time to get vaccinated against flu and COVID-19 is in the autumn (although vaccinations can also be given throughout the season until March). It is important to emphasise the importance of preventing these respiratory infections, since the responsible viruses circulate more during autumn and winter and can cause serious complications in some people. Vaccination is therefore vital to reduce the transmission of these diseases and to prevent their complications.

From 13 October to 10 December, members of the university community will be able to receive the flu vaccine from the UAB Healthcare Service. The vaccination campaign is available to everyone in the university community, particularly those at high risk of flu-related complications.

Vaccinations will be available on Wednesdays and Fridays from 9:00 a.m. to 1:00 p.m., and on Thursdays from 3:00 p.m. to 7:00 p.m. Appointments can be booked by calling 93 581 13 11.

The Healthcare Service also administers vaccines for tetanus/diphtheria, hepatitis B, and hepatitis A.
